LMS Calls Extraordinary General Meeting to Re-approve Director Compensation Limit of 2 Billion Won After Previous Rejection


  • LMS Co., Ltd. has called an Extraordinary General Meeting on August 4, 2026, to seek shareholder approval for a director compensation limit of 2 billion KRW, following the rejection of the same proposal at the previous annual general meeting.
  • According to board activity records, the board approved a cash dividend for the fiscal year 2025 in February 2026.
  • The company operates in the display prism sheet and optical information IR filter businesses, and enjoys a duopoly with 3M in the small-to-medium prism sheet market.
  • This EGM involves no capital changes or dilution, and is solely focused on governance matters.
  • The board consists of six directors, including three outside directors, and operates an audit committee and a transparent management committee.
